Boomers Rally to Third Straight

CRESTWOOD, Ill. — The Schaumburg Boomers, presented by Wintrust Community Banks, erased an early 4-0 deficit to collect an 8-6 victory over the Windy City ThunderBolts in the opener of a series on Friday night.

Windy City scored four runs on five straight hits in the bottom of the second against starter Josh Heddinger. Jordan Dean tripled and scored in the third to bring the Boomers within 4-1. Josh Gardiner doubled home a pair in the fourth and RBI singles from Dean and Dusty Robinson put Schaumburg ahead in the four-run outburst. Paul Kronenfeld homered in the fifth to make the score 6-4. The ThunderBolts evened the game in the sixth before an RBI single from Justin Byrd put the Boomers ahead again.

Heddinger worked five innings, striking out four. Jake Joyce earned the win in relief, moving to 3-2 on the year. Dexter Price added to his career record save total with his second of the season. All nine starters reached base in the win. Schaumburg mashed out 13 hits with five collecting a pair. Schaumburg owns 10 comeback wins this season.

The Boomers (11-14) have won three in a row and send RHP Seth Webster (2-1, 2.83) to the hill on Saturday night in a 6:05 p.m. affair against RHP Ryan Strombom (2-1, 5.57).
